Q6 Two cards are selected from the standard deck (the cards are replaced in the deck after they are selected). Let A be the event "the first card selected is a king" and let B be the event "the second card selected is a face card". a) Are these two events independent or dependent? Explain, using probabilities. b) Are these two events mutually exclusive or non-mutually exclusive? Explain
